В чем разница между Eclipse с плагином Spring IDE и Spring Tool Suite в одиночку?

в чем разница между этими

Я спрашиваю, потому что STS говорит, что он построен поверх Eclipse, и мне интересно, какие различия он имеет над просто с помощью плагина, который добавляет аналогичную функциональность "vanilla" Eclipse.

3 ответов


Это правда, STS построен поверх Eclipse. Разница связана только с другой поддержкой продуктов из установки STS, такой как Roo, Pivotal TC Server, Cloud Foundry и руководства по началу работы, но вы также можете включить эти функции в свою установку Eclipse.

таким образом, STS дает полное решение вокруг функций Spring и упрощает установку среды разработчика, что является ключевым отличием.

Как объясняет Мартин Липперт на форумах:

" таким образом, вы можете в конечном итоге иметь те же функции в STS и существующие Установка Eclipse после установки в нее функций STS."

вы можете найти более подробную информацию на весеннем форуме.

подробнее о функциях:STS особенности и особенности плагина Spring IDE.


Spring Tool suite имеет готовые к работе функции, специально разработанные для весенних поддерживаемых проектов и облачной среды. И Eclipse более общий, где мы должны добавить плагины и расширения для нашей установки платформы.


об этом уже есть статья в DZone Spring IDE и набор инструментов Spring - использование Spring в Eclipse.

в то время как проект Spring IDE предоставляет набор плагинов для Eclipse IDE, набор инструментов весны приходит как готовое к использованию распределение последние версии Eclipse с предварительно установленными компонентами Spring IDE. Это включает интеграцию сервера tc для Eclipse (другая IDE расширение, которое обеспечивается Pivotal как проект с открытым исходным кодом) и различные другие дополнения к Eclipse, которые превращают Pure Eclipse IDE в готовая к использованию, лучшая в своем роде среда для enterprise Spring разработка приложений.